Flanged Ball Bearing Types & Features
A flanged ball bearing is not truly a different type of bearing Just as ball bearings are offered sealed or open they are also available flanged or plain The flange is just another option given to the design engineer by the bearing manufacturer. A flange is an extension or a lip on the outer ring of the bearing designed to aid the mounting and positioning of a bearing in a delicate or problematic application.
About VORON Design Introduction:
The original goal of the VORON project back in 2015 was to create a no-compromise 3D printer that was fun to assemble and a joy to use. It had to be quiet clean pretty and continue to operate 24 hours a day without requiring constant fiddling. In short a true home micro-manufacturing machine without a hefty price tag. It took over a year in development with every part being redesigned stress tested and optimized. Shortly after the release a vibrant community formed around the project and continues to grow today. This community is part of what makes VORON such a special experience.
What was once a one-person operation has grown into a small tight-knit group of engineers united under a common design ethos. We're dedicated to creating production-quality printers you can assemble in your kitchen. It's this passion and dedication that drive us to push the boundaries just a little further.
